The experiment investigates generative processes for Isopotential Maps.
Considering a surface as input (it will be assumed as basic field) and a series of "n" attractors the GH definition will individuate a series of curves which describe the field of forces operating on the area.
The definition, developed in cooperation with Andrea Graziano, allows to manipulate "n" attractors as a sort of electric charges. You can decide the charge's value (positive or negative) and eventually invert it during the process.
Ispotential curves are extracted by the intersection between a series of planes and the surface emerged by the field influence.
